BATON ROUGE - A lottery ticket worth $150,000 was sold at a retailer in East Baton Rouge.
According to Louisiana Lottery, a winning Powerball ticket worth that amount was sold at a Race Trac store on Sherwood Forest Boulevard. The winnings were part of Saturday night's drawing, but it's unclear whether the prize has been claimed at this time.
